TL;DR Summary

Rhode Island councilman Matt Reilly has resigned after being found asleep in his car with a crack pipe in his hand. Police found crack-cocaine and fentanyl in his car. Reilly disclosed his history with drugs, saying it was a relapse after being sober for 13 years. Cranston's Mayor Ken Hopkins called for Reilly's resignation and urged him to focus on his recovery. Reilly is facing a drug possession charge and there will be a special election to fill the vacant seat.
